SWEET CINNAMON BISCUITS

Depending upon your whim, these can be great for breakfast, or dessert!

2 cups sifted flour
1 tablespoon baking powder
1 teaspoon salt
1/4 teaspoon baking soda
1/4 cup canola oil
3/4 cup buttermilk
1 stick butter, softened
3/4 cup sugar
2 teaspoons cinnamon

Preheat oven to 400 and spray a 9” round baking pan. Combine flour, baking powder, salt and soda. Stir in oil. Add buttermilk and stir just until blended. Don’t over mix. Knead on lightly floured surface until smooth. This won’t take long. Roll into 15x8” rectangle. Spread butter over dough. Combine sugar and cinnamon and sprinkle over butter. Roll up, starting from one long side. Pinch seam to seal and lay seam side down. Cut into 1-1/2” slices.

Arrange, cut side up, in pan, spacing a bit apart. Bake 15-20 minutes. Serve hot.

Makes about 12 Homemade Biscuits Recipe.
